This Car belongs to a Customer that brings the car to me every month as part of a maintainance plan to keep the car looking A1 condition, it received full paint correction by myself around 5 months ago now ( i think) :)



He does a very good job of keeping it clean most of the time so it never needs a huge amount of work, the paint is also stupidly soft, i'd say its actually softer than the likes of Honda paint etc.



So this is what the Process was and the pics follow :)



Wash:



- Meguiars Hyper Wash through the gilmour

- Rinsed with the Karcher

- Meguiars Hyper Wash through the gilmour again

- 2 bucket method with Meguiars Shampoo Plus & Lambswool Wash mits

- Wheels Cleaned with normal shampoo and water and Megs wheel brush

- Rinsed with open ended hose

- Dried with PB Waffle Weave using Pat dry method



Polish:



- Menzerna PO85RD Via PC & Meguiars finishing Pad @ Speed 5

- Blackfire Wet Diamond via German Applicator Pad

- Meguiars Nxt Glass Cleaner on glass

- Chemical guys Trim Gel on trim

- Blackfire Long Lasting Tyre Gel on tyres
